A man is in a stable condition in Tauranga Hospital after ingesting toxic weed killer. The Fire Service's decontamination unit rushed to the hospital just before midday after the man presented at the hospital. The man, ambulance officers and a number of hospital staff who came into contract with him have been washed down as a precaution. Normal operations have now resumed at the emergency department.
